Character of the water
Bredåsjön lies in central Sweden — a clear oligotrophic forest lake.
The surroundings
The lake lies half-remote, a fair way from the nearest road, tucked into woodland.
Moderately deep (5 m) — shallow bays, the odd reef and a deeper channel through the middle.
Permits & rules
Fishing permit required — Bredåsjön FVOF. Day permit ~100 kr · annual permit ~500 kr.
- Handheld tackle only. Respect the protected zones at the inlets and outlets.
